Abstract

In a switching network, a single 16 slot protective chassis supports a plurality of different adaptation switch modules (ASMs) sharing a single midplane bus. Multiple, identical ASMs form redundancy groups wherein one module in a group operates as a backup. Each ASM has relays for isolation between ASMs, and repeater circuitry to strengthen signals and minimize signal interference.
